Understanding the Rise of Interactive Puzzle Features
The proliferation of digital entertainment platforms has shifted traditional puzzle formats towards more immersive, interactive experiences. From escape room apps to AR games, the industry recognizes that user engagement hinges on novelty and challenge. The mystery stacks feature represents a recent innovation in this domain—providing layered puzzles where players are encouraged to dig through “stacks” of content, revealing secrets as they progress.
